Overview
Lorenzo Malagrida, born on October 24, 2003, in Pietra Ligure, Italy, is a promising young midfielder known for his technical ability and tactical awareness. Standing at 1.74 meters, Malagrida possesses a build that allows him to be agile and quick in tight spaces, a crucial attribute for a modern central midfielder. His career trajectory has seen him develop through significant Italian youth academies, preparing him for the demands of professional football. As an Italian national, he represents a new generation of midfielders emerging from a country renowned for its tactical depth and footballing intelligence.

Youth Academy Development
Malagrida spent formative years within the youth system of Sampdoria, a club known for its strong emphasis on developing young talent. He progressed through the U17 and Primavera (U19) squads, where he gained significant experience in competitive youth leagues. His performances at the youth level often saw him feature prominently, earning recognition for his consistent displays and leadership qualities. This period was crucial for his technical and tactical maturation, exposing him to high-level coaching and structured training environments that prepared him for the transition to senior football. The experience within Sampdoria's academy provided a robust platform for his future career, allowing him to understand the nuances of playing in different midfield roles and adapting to various tactical setups.

International career
Lorenzo Malagrida has represented Italy at various youth international levels, a crucial step in the development of any aspiring professional footballer. His involvement with the national youth teams underscores his talent and potential, providing him with experience in international competition against peers from across Europe.
Youth International Appearances
Malagrida has been part of Italy's U17, U18, and U19 national squads. These call-ups are significant as they offer exposure to different tactical approaches and a higher standard of play, preparing players for the demands of senior international football. For instance, his participation in the UEFA European Under-19 Championship with the Italy U19 team is a notable highlight.
